Composite Number

8754

8754 is a even composite number that follows 8753 and precedes 8755. It is composed of 8 distinct factors: 1, 2, 3, 6, 1459, 2918, 4377, 8754. Its prime factorization can be written as 2 × 3 × 1459. 8754 is classified as a abundant number based on the sum of its proper divisors. In computer science, 8754 is represented as 10001000110010 in binary and 2232 in hexadecimal.

Divisibility Insights
  • Divisible by 2

    8754 ends in 4, so it is even.

  • Divisible by 3

    The digit sum 24 is a multiple of 3.

  • Divisible by 4

    The last two digits 54 are not divisible by 4.

  • Divisible by 5

    8754 does not end in 0 or 5.

  • Divisible by 6

    It meets the tests for both 2 and 3, so it is divisible by 6.

  • Divisible by 9

    The digit sum 24 is not a multiple of 9.

  • Divisible by 10

    8754 does not end in 0.

  • Divisible by 11

    The alternating digit sum 2 is not a multiple of 11.
